Peanut Butter Brownie Squares

Description
A recipe for Peanut Butter Brownie Squares

Ingredients

  • Brownies
  • 1 package Duncan Hines Family-Style Chewy Fudge Brownie Mix
  • 1/2 cup Crisco Pure Vegetable Oil
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up water
  • Crisco Cooking Spray
  • Frosting
  • 1 1/2 cups confectioners' sugar
  • 1/3 cup Jif Peanut Butter
  • 1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ter, softened
  • Drizzle
  • 1/3 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 1 tablespoon Crisco All-Vegetable Shortening

Preparation
1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Spray only the bottom of 13x9-inch pan with nonstick cooking spray.

2. Prepare and bake brownies according to package directions for cake-like brownies. Cool 5 to 10 minutes.

3. For frosting, combine confectioners' sugar, peanut butter, milk and butter in small bowl. Beat at medium speed with electric mixer until blended. Spread over warm brownies.

4. For drizzle, place chocolate chips and shortening in microwave-safe bowl. Microwave on high power for 1 minute or until melted. Drizzle over frosting. Allow chocolate drizzle to set before cutting into bars.

Nutrition
no information available

Serves
Makes 24 brownies
